New LAPD policy lowers off-duty drinking limit
by Libor Jany, Los Angeles Times
Jan 11, 2023
2 minutes
LOS ANGELES — The Los Angeles Police Department has tightened its policy on off-duty officers drinking alcohol while armed, making it a violation for an officer to have a blood-alcohol level of 0.04% or higher.
